Administration Officer job summary
St. Peter's CE Primary Academy are seeking a Admin Officer who is highly motivated to join our office team. The successful candidate will be a key member of the school team; meeting new challenges and supporting the senior leadership team with pupil information management, parental communications, attendance and admissions. The role is based in the main office, where children are at the heart of our community and the centre of all of our decision making.
The role will involve a 19.5 hour per week contract, working Wednesday, Thursday and Friday 8:15am to 3:15pm term time only.
St. Peter's opened in September 2018 and we have grown in size to a school of over 300 children (across 11 classes) in just under five years. As we continue to expand and reach our final milestone target of 420 pupils, we are looking to enhance our support team with an admin officer who has the capability and acumen to help us deliver on this target.
You will need to have:
- Minimum of 5 GCSE's (A*-C Grade) or equivalent office experience/vocational qualifications.
- Efficient and effective administrative skills.
- Competence in use of IT systems
- High level of spoken and written English
- Customer care
- Relevant experience of office work including databases and analysis of data.
- Working to deadlines
